Output 3bab112b2d80f3216fd6c6850a0ab9ea13468934f83b51ccaef8238aaf45d0ef:6
- value
- 52918922293
- script pubkey
- OP_0 OP_PUSHBYTES_32 5b816bf472487f8dbe7f71200d13e911bce7d41fc4905cf16fa5712b3860dfe8
- address
- bc1qtwqkharjfplcm0nlwysq6ylfzx7w04qlcjg9eut054cjkwrqml5qmesu87
- transaction
- 3bab112b2d80f3216fd6c6850a0ab9ea13468934f83b51ccaef8238aaf45d0ef
- confirmations
- 264107
- spent
- true